The United Nations flag, prominently featuring a world map encompassed by olive branches, symbolizes the organization’s commitment to maintaining global peace and security. The olive branches, universally recognized as symbols of peace, encircle the world map, highlighting the UN’s efforts to resolve conflicts and promote diplomacy across all nations. The light blue background of the UN flag is also significant, representing impartiality and objectivity in the organization’s dealings with member states.

The World Health Organization flag, often depicted with a staff entwined by a snake – the Rod of Asclepius – superimposed on the UN emblem, emphasizes the organization’s focus on health and well-being. The Rod of Asclepius, an ancient Greek symbol associated with medicine and healing, signifies the WHO’s dedication to preventing disease, promoting health, and responding to health emergencies worldwide. The combination of the Rod of Asclepius with the UN emblem effectively communicates the WHO’s role as a specialized agency of the United Nations dedicated to global health issues.
